Why Your SN65LVDS1DBVR Isn’t Communicating Correctly with the Display: Troubleshooting and Solutions
The SN65LVDS1DBVR is a Low-Voltage Differential Signaling (LVDS) transceiver used in high-speed data communication, often interfacing between digital systems and displays. If you're experiencing issues with the communication between the SN65LVDS1DBVR and your display, it could be due to various factors, ranging from hardware configuration problems to signal integrity issues. Here's a step-by-step guide to troubleshooting and solving the problem.
1. Check Power Supply and Ground Connections Issue: The SN65LVDS1DBVR requires a stable power supply to function correctly. If there’s an issue with power or ground, the communication will fail. Solution: Ensure that the Vcc and GND pins are properly connected to the correct voltage levels (typically 3.3V for the SN65LVDS1DBVR). Verify that all ground connections are secure and there is no floating ground, which can cause erratic behavior. 2. Examine the LVDS Signal Lines Issue: If the differential signal lines (typically referred to as the positive (A) and negative (B) lines) are not properly connected or are damaged, the communication will not function. Solution: Inspect the connections to ensure that the LVDS signal lines are connected correctly to both the SN65LVDS1DBVR and the display. The A and B lines should be properly routed with minimal noise or interference. Using an oscilloscope to check the signal integrity can help confirm if the signals are stable and within the expected voltage range. 3. Verify the LVDS Termination Issue: Improper or missing termination resistors can lead to signal reflections, causing communication issues. Solution: Ensure that the correct termination resistors (typically 100 ohms) are installed at the appropriate locations on the LVDS signal lines. Check both ends of the transmission line for proper termination. 4. Check the Display’s LVDS Input Issue: The problem may not be with the SN65LVDS1DBVR but with the display’s LVDS input circuitry. Solution: Verify that the display is compatible with the output format of the SN65LVDS1DBVR. Ensure that the display is receiving the correct input signal format and voltage levels. If necessary, consult the display's datasheet for more information about its LVDS input specifications. 5. Inspect the Clock Signal Issue: If the clock signal is not being transmitted properly or is of incorrect frequency, the display won’t be able to sync with the data. Solution: Confirm that the clock signal is generated correctly and is within the proper frequency range. Check the clock pins on both the SN65LVDS1DBVR and the display. Use an oscilloscope to check if the clock is stable and has the correct frequency. 6. Check for Compatibility Between Data Rates Issue: The SN65LVDS1DBVR has a maximum data rate, and exceeding this rate can cause signal degradation. Solution: Ensure that the data rate between the SN65LVDS1DBVR and the display is within the specifications. If the data rate is too high, try reducing it or using a different LVDS driver that can support higher data rates. 7. Verify Pin Configuration Issue: Incorrect pin configuration or floating control pins on the SN65LVDS1DBVR can cause malfunctioning communication. Solution: Double-check the pinout of the SN65LVDS1DBVR against your circuit design. Ensure that all control pins (such as the Enable pin or the Mode pins) are set correctly and that no pins are left floating. 8. Use of Appropriate PCB Layout Issue: A poor PCB layout can introduce noise, crosstalk, or signal integrity problems. Solution: Ensure the PCB layout is optimized for high-speed signal transmission. This includes proper trace length matching for differential pairs, good grounding, and minimizing the number of vias in the signal paths. 9. Temperature and Environmental Factors Issue: Excessive heat or environmental factors may impact the performance of the SN65LVDS1DBVR. Solution: Ensure that the operating temperature is within the device's specified range. Make sure that adequate cooling or heat sinking is provided if necessary. 10. Test with Known Good Components Issue: A faulty SN65LVDS1DBVR or display could be the root cause of the problem. Solution: Swap the SN65LVDS1DBVR and/or the display with known good components to eliminate the possibility of faulty hardware.Final Thoughts
By following the steps above, you should be able to systematically diagnose and fix communication problems between your SN65LVDS1DBVR transceiver and the display. If the issue persists after troubleshooting, consider consulting the datasheet of both the SN65LVDS1DBVR and your display for more detailed information about specific setup requirements or consider contacting the manufacturer for further support.